Found this picture in my files of the Aircraft Carrier Wolverine passing under the Bluewater Bridge on its way to Lake Michigan, where it went in service in January 1943. This picture was taken at the dock & office of Bizz O'Connor, and that is his boat at his dock with what looks like snow on the deck, so this picture was likely taken that January. Bizz used his boat to run supplies & whatever to passing boats. I would like to find more information about Bizz & his business.
